Panel | Drugs Covered | Best For |
---|---|---|
5-Panel | THC, Cocaine, Opiates, Amphetamines, PCP | Baseline employment screening |
7-Panel | 5-panel + Barbiturates, Benzodiazepines | Healthcare & safety-sensitive roles |
10-Panel | 7-panel + Methadone, Propoxyphene, Quaaludes* | Expanded coverage (role-specific) |

Ranges vary by substance, frequency of use, metabolism, body mass, dosage, hydration, and lab cutoff levels.
Drug | Urine | Hair | Blood | Nails |
---|---|---|---|---|
Marijuana (THC) | 1-30 days | Up to 90 days | 2-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Cocaine | 2-4 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Opiates (Codeine, Morphine, Heroin)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| Up to 24 hours | Up to 3-6 months |
Amphetamines (incl. Methamphetamine) | 1-3 days | Up to 90 days | 1-2 days | Up to 3-6 months |
PCP (Phencyclidine) | 1-7 days | Up to 90 days | 1-3 days | Up to 3-6 months |
Screening at SAMHSA-certified laboratories with confirmatory GC/MS or LC-MS/MS testing as needed.
Every non-negative screen is reviewed by a Medical Review Officer. Chain-of-Custody Form (CCF) maintained end-to-end. DOT collections and results reporting follow 49 CFR Part 40 when specified by the employer/order.

Tennessee, located in the southeastern United States, is renowned for its vibrant music culture, scenic beauty, and historical landmarks. From the Smoky Mountains to the Mississippi River, Tennessee offers diverse landscapes and rich cultural experiences.
The state capital is Nashville, well-known as the heart of country music. The largest city, Memphis, is famous for its influential blues music scene and as the home of Elvis Presley's Graceland. In 2023, Tennessee's population was approximately 7 million, showcasing a blend of urban cities and rural areas.
Tennessee is an economic powerhouse in the region, with key industries such as healthcare, automotive manufacturing, and agriculture. The state's economy is bolstered by its strategic location with access to major highways, railways, and rivers, making it a central hub for commerce.
